As the intellectual core of the university, CU’s College of Arts and Sciences (A&S) generates new knowledge in more than 60 fields, working to solve some of the world’s most critical problems while enriching our culture and self-understanding.
The College of Arts and Sciences Dean’s Fund has one purpose: funding the most urgent and pressing needs of the college. It is A&S’s most flexible and far-reaching fund that allows the Dean to use as needs arise. These funds allow the Dean to quickly respond in crucial situations, and even a small amount can make a difference. Funds go toward student support, student research, A&S programming, faculty development and acquisition, building improvements, and/or emerging A&S initiatives. By supporting the Dean’s fund, you are helping provide flexibility to the College, and broadly supporting all things A&S.
The Dean’s Fund also supports opportunities that contribute in many ways to student success and cutting-edge research. Over the past year, gifts to this fund allowed the Dean’s office to incentivize faculty excellence, build a new course that incorporates local internships, and award gap scholarships for students facing unplanned needs.
